The City of Ballinger is looking for a TCEQ Class C Surface Water Treatment Plant Operator or above under the general supervision of the Public Utilities Director, performs and leads the day-to-day operation, monitoring, maintenance, and regulatory compliance activities of the city’s water treatment plant performing a variety of tasks necessary for the distribution of an adequate supply of safe, treated water for the public.

Essential Job Functions:
  • Operates and monitors water treatment processes including raw water flow, sedimentation, filtration, and pumping systems
  • Operates and maintains plant equipment such as pumps, motors, valves, and electrical systems
  • Monitors SCADA systems and instrumentation to ensure proper system performance and regulatory compliance
  • Adjusts chemical feed systems and maintains proper dosage levels to meet water quality standards
  • Performs laboratory testing and sampling in accordance with state and federal regulations
  • Maintains system pressure, tank levels, and distribution system performance
  • Records operational data, logs, and reports accurately and in compliance with regulatory requirements
  • Perform routine maintenance, inspections, and minor repairs on equipment and facilities
  • Responds to customer inquiries and assists with distribution system monitoring activities
  • Maintains plant cleanliness, grounds, and housekeeping standards at treatment facilities and remote sites
  • Performs other related duties as assigned
Knowledge of:
  • Water treatment plant operations, processes, and equipment
  • Chemical handling, dosing, and safety procedures
  • Laboratory sampling and water quality testing methods
  • Federal and state regulations related to potable water (EPA, TCEQ)
  • City policies and procedures
Skills in:
  • Operating and troubleshooting water treatment equipment and systems
  • Interpreting data from SCADA systems and instrumentation
  • Performing laboratory analysis and maintaining accurate records
  • Communicating effectively with staff, supervisors, and the public
  • Time management and prioritization of operational tasks
Physical Demands/Work Environment:

Work is performed in both indoor plant and outdoor environments with moderate to high noise levels. Subject to standing, walking, climbing ladders and stairs, bending, reaching, and lifting materials up to 100 pounds occasionally. Exposure to chemicals, mechanical equipment, and varying weather conditions. May be required to wear personal protective equipment, including respiratory protection, and respond to emergency situations.
